Company Overview
Ufina Capital is a forex broker that claims to have been founded in 2015 and to operate out of Belize. However, according to official UK corporate records, a company named Ufina Capital was registered in the United Kingdom on 17 November 2023, with an address at Inchmead Suite, 100 Berkshire Place, Winnersh, Wokingham, United Kingdom, RG41 5RD. This discrepancy in founding dates and jurisdictions raises questions about the broker's actual history and structure.
Our review has been unable to verify the broker's operations in Belize or confirm its claimed founding date. The information available is limited to the UK registration, which shows a relatively recent incorporation. Traders should be aware of these inconsistencies when evaluating this broker.
Regulation and Safety
Ufina Capital does not hold any recognised regulatory licences. The known facts on file list no regulators for this entity. This means that clients' funds are not protected by any investor compensation scheme or regulatory oversight from authorities such as the FCA, CySEC, or others.
The absence of regulation is a significant risk factor. Without a regulated framework, there is no external monitoring of the broker's practices, and traders have limited recourse in the event of disputes or financial misconduct. FXCanary strongly advises caution when dealing with unregulated brokers.
